My story

Here's what the humans have to say about me:

Meet Nacho, a handsome 3-year-old Lab/German Shepherd with a heart of gold. Nacho’s future forever family will hit the jackpot with this loyal boy who is currently working on his manners at a board & train program. It’s not often you find a rescue pup with the training that Nacho has!

Nacho holds a special place in our hearts. Nacho was adopted as a puppy by a family with young children, another dog, and a cat. Nacho grew up with this family and loved them dearly, but after three years, they abruptly surrendered Nacho to the shelter, citing that he had developed resource guarding and anxiety-based aggression. After discussions with the family, it became clear to us that Nacho was not receiving the attention, exercise, or structure to allow him to flourish.

Facing euthanasia at the shelter, Justice for Paws arranged for Nacho to attend a three week intensive board & train program to get him back on the right track. We’re so happy to report that Nacho has been thriving in his program, and his trainer says he’s a loving boy who enjoys playing with all the other dogs. Nacho’s lucky adopters will receive a free training session with his current trainer to help him adapt to his new home.

While Nacho is still weary of strangers, he is your most loyal companion once he trusts you. He is house-trained, neutered, and up to date on vaccinations and preventatives. Nacho currently weighs 90 lbs but could stand to lose 10-15 (couldn’t we all, Nacho).

The ideal home for Nacho would be with an active family who can commit to giving him the exercise and mental stimulation he needs. His new family should be patient and understanding as he adjusts and works through his anxiety issues. While not required, experience with shepherd breeds would be beneficial in understanding his smart, loyal nature. Nacho can go to a home either as an only dog or with other siblings (cats or dogs!), though he'll need proper, supervised introductions to ensure everyone gets along well. He is afraid of dogs at first but then loves to play. His play style may be too much for small or senior dogs. Young children may be too unpredictable for Nacho, but we think he’d be great with older kids.

More about this rescue

Justice for Paws Animal Rescue is a foster-based nonprofit based in the Washington, D.C. metro area. We work with a network of partners to rescue homeless, neglected, and abandoned animals and find them loving forever homes. Our goal is to pursue equity, advocacy, and justice for all animals in need with a special focus on grassroots efforts to raise awareness and provide hands-on support in our communities.
